If you’re a fan of painting, why not try your hand at creating a beautiful chocolate tree? Simply melt different shades of chocolate, such as dark, milk, and white, and use a fine brush to paint branches and leaves onto parchment paper. Once hardened, carefully transfer the chocolate tree onto your dessert for a stunning visual effect.

For those looking for a touch of whimsy, consider making chocolate seals. Melt your favorite chocolate and pour it into a seal-shaped mold. Once hardened, use a toothpick or small knife to etch intricate details onto the chocolate, just like a real seal. Place these charming chocolate seals on top of cupcakes or desserts for a playful yet sophisticated touch.

Another unique idea is to make chocolate flags. Melt colored chocolate of your choice and pour it into a flag-shaped mold. Once set, carefully remove the chocolate flags and attach them to toothpicks or skewers. Insert these decorative flags into cupcakes, cakes, or any other dessert, adding a festive touch to your creations.

Don’t be afraid to experiment and let your imagination run wild when it comes to chocolate garnishes. Explore different textures, patterns, and designs to create impressive chocolate decorations that will leave a lasting impression on your guests.

One innovative technique that you can try is using bubble wrap to create a unique chocolate grid. Melt the chocolate and pour it onto a sheet of clean bubble wrap. Once the chocolate is set, carefully remove the bubble wrap, revealing a mesmerizing pattern. Break the chocolate grid into smaller pieces and use them to add a touch of elegance and texture to your desserts.

Tips for Making Homemade Chocolate Decorations

Making homemade chocolate decorations doesn’t have to be difficult. Follow these tips to ensure success.

Start by tempering the chocolate for a smooth and glossy finish. This process involves melting and cooling the chocolate to stabilize its crystalline structure. Use a candy thermometer to monitor the temperature and achieve the perfect temper.

Next, choose high-quality dark, milk, and white chocolate for variety in your decorations. The quality of the chocolate can greatly impact the taste and appearance of your creations. Opt for reputable brands and check the cocoa content for the desired richness.

Experiment with different molds to create unique chocolate shapes. Polycarbonate sphere molds or water balloons can be used to make stunning chocolate spheres and cups. Fill the molds with melted chocolate, tap gently to remove any air bubbles, and refrigerate until set.

Explore various techniques to add texture and detail to your chocolate decorations. Using bubble wrap or piping bags, you can create chocolate sails, honeycomb decorations, and delicate butterfly designs. Simply spread the melted chocolate over the bubble wrap or pipe intricate patterns onto a wax paper-lined tray.

Lastly, remember to chill your chocolate decorations to maintain their shape and prevent melting. Place them in the refrigerator or freezer until they are firm and ready to be used. This step is crucial, especially if you live in a warm climate or are serving your desserts outdoors.
